912e Exhaust

Just a quickie, will a 914 Bursch exhaust fit a 912e if you cut and turn the silencer and tail pipe? It suspiciously looks like it will from the pictures!

Yes, do a search on my user name here or on
http://www.bbs912.org/cgi-bin/sc912.pl

I have personally seen it done. I think that I may have posted more details on the original thread some time ago.

I'm Gettin old, my memory is no longer 100% so I dont have full recollection of what I wrote...

Bob

PS keep in mind that if you do this, the 914 unit should rest slightly higher (off the ground) than the 923 unit.
